Research On Tension Analysis Of The Ocean Bottom Node And Optimal Design Of Laying Method

With the continuous improvement of industrial technology,the equipment for seismic exploration is also constantly improving.Ocean bottom node acquisition equipment is the seismic data acquisition equipment in marine seismic exploration,which is becoming popular all over the world at present.The basic function of the ocean bottom node acquisition device is equivalent to the geophone of land exploration,but the overall function is more powerful.Marine seismic exploration differs from terrestrial seismic exploration,it is affected by the complex and changeable ocean climate and seabed currents.The premise for application of ocean bottom node is to have a set of equipment and technologies for laying and recycling the ocean bottom node.The ocean bottom node has no valueif it cannot be laid on the seafloor and recycled.Due to the different laying methods of the ocean bottom node,the laying accuracy and construction efficiency of ocean bottom node are greatly different.At present,the precision of ocean bottom node laying is a difficult task in actual marine construction,and the efficiency of laying and recycling is the bottleneck in the whole construction.How to lay the ocean bottom node with high quality and high efficiency has become an important issue in the application of ocean bottom node.This paper starts with the commonly used ocean bottom node and laying methods in the world,analyzing the efficiency and precision of different laying methods of the node,and summarizing the advantages and disadvantages of different laying methods.The mechanical analysis of ocean bottom node with free-falling and tension laying in the ocean is carried out,and the advantages and disadvantages of the two laying methods are compared.In this paper,an optimal laying method for ocean bottom node with position precision control and laying efficiency is proposed,and a matching laying and recycling equipment are designed for this laying method.The working process is refined.It provides some reference for the better application of ocean bottom node in construction.
